US ambassador delivers bombshell testimony in impeachment inquiry

Posted online

Gordon Sondland, U.S. ambassador to the European Union, testified about the existence of a quid pro quo with Ukraine.

“We followed the president’s orders," he said before a congressional committee and a TV audience of millions. “I know that members of this committee have frequently framed these complicated issues in the form of a simple question: Was there a ‘quid pro quo?’

“As I testified previously, with regard to the requested White House call and White House meeting, the answer is yes.”

Sondland implicated several key Trump administration officials, including Vice President Mike Pence and Secretary of State Mike Pompeo. Sondland claims the whole team was aware of Trump's attempts to press Ukraine into delivering political favors by digging up dirt on Democratic presidential candidate Joe Biden's son.
